The grey bombshell — for the first time in history, the over-60s outnumber the under 16s | Author(s) | Mela Davidson |
Journal title | Horizons, issue 23, December 2002 |
Pages | pp 12-14 |
Keywords | Age groups [elderly] ; Demography ; Census. |
Annotation | The author discovers more about the UK's ageing population in this brief article on demographic change in the United Kingdom's population, as found in the 2001 Census. The comparison is made with the 1951 Census when there were 0.2 million people aged 85 and over, which by Census Day 2001 had risen to over 1.1 million. The article also provides a statistical snapshot of the "UK's elderly hot spots". (KJ/RH). |
